Yard fertilization is a targeted technique to feeding turfgrass with the nutrients it requires to remain thick, green, and durable. Nitrogen is the most crucial nutrient for promoting leaf growth, while phosphorus supports root development and potassium improves tension tolerance. The ideal mix and application schedule depend upon yard type, soil test results, and seasonal needs. Fertilization can be applied through slow-release items for constant development or quick-release alternatives for quick green-up. Timing is essential-- cool-season lawns benefit from fall and spring feedings, while warm-season turfs react best to summertime applications. Constant yard fertilization supports not only visual appeal however also the yard's ability to withstand weeds, illness, and ecological tension.
